• 제목/요약/키워드: DNA 워터마킹

검색결과 7건 처리시간 0.024초

Lifting 기반 1D DWT 영역 상의 강인한 DNA 워터마킹 (A Robust DNA Watermarking in Lifting Based 1D DWT Domain)

  • 이석환;권기룡;권성근
    • 전자공학회논문지
    • /
    • 제49권10호
    • /
    • pp.91-101
    • /
    • 2012
  • 개인 유전정보 또는 대용량 DNA 저장 정보의 보호와 GMO(Genetically Modified Organism) 저작권 보호를 위하여 DNA 서열 워터마킹 연구가 필요하다. 기존 멀티미디어 데이터 워터마킹에서는 강인성 및 비가시성에 대한 성능이 우수한 DCT, DWT, FMT(Fourer-Mellin transform) 등 주파수 기반으로 설계되어졌다. 그러나 부호 영역 서열의 주파수 기반 워터마킹은 아미노산 보존성을 유지하면서 변환 및 역변환을 수행하여야 하므로, 워터마크 삽입에 대한 상당한 제약을 가진다. 따라서 본 논문에서는 변이 강인성, 아미노산 보존성 및 보안성을 가지는 부호 영역 서열의 Lifting 기반 DWT 변환 계수를 이용한 워터마킹을 제안하며, 주파수 기반 DNA 서열 워터마킹에 대한 가능성을 제기한다. 실험 결과로부터 제안한 방법이 10%의 포인트 변이와 5%의 삽입 및 삭제 변이에 대한 강인성을 가지며, 아미노산 보존성 및 보안성을 가짐을 확인하였다.

최소자승 예측오차 확장 기반 가역성 DNA 워터마킹 (Least Square Prediction Error Expansion Based Reversible Watermarking for DNA Sequence)

  • 이석환;권성근;권기룡
    • 전자공학회논문지
    • /
    • 제52권11호
    • /
    • pp.66-78
    • /
    • 2015
  • 바이오컴퓨팅 기술이 발전함에 따라 DNA 정보를 매개물로 한 DNA 워터마킹에 대한 연구가 이루어지고 있다. 그러나 DNA 정보는 일반 멀티미디어 데이터와는 달리 생물학적으로 중요한 정보이므로, 원본 DNA가 복원이 되는 가역성 DNA 워터마킹 기술이 필요하다. 본 논문에서는 최소자승 (Least square) 예측오차 확장 (prediction error expansion) 기반으로 비부호 DNA 서열의 가역성 워터마킹 기법을 제안한다. 제안한 방법에서는 비부호 영역의 4-문자 염기서열들을 인접한 개 염기에 의한 정수형 부호계수로 변환한다. 그리고 현재 부호계수에 대한 최소자승 예측 오차를 구한 다음, 예측오차 확장 조건에 따라 결정된 비트수만큼 예측오차를 확장한다. 이때 은닉된 인접 염기서열 간의 비교탐색을 통하여 허위개시코돈 생성을 방지한다. 실험 결과로부터 제안한 예측오차 확장 방법이 기존 방법과 평균 예측오차 확장 방법보다 높은 워터마크 용량을 가지며, 생물학적 변이 및 허위개시코돈이 발생되지 않음을 확인하였다.

부호 영역 DNA 시퀀스 기반 강인한 DNA 워터마킹 (Robust DNA Watermarking based on Coding DNA Sequence)

  • 이석환;권성근;권기룡
    • 전자공학회논문지CI
    • /
    • 제49권2호
    • /
    • pp.123-133
    • /
    • 2012
  • 본 논문에서는 DNA 시퀀스의 불법 복제 및 변이 방지와 개인 정보 침해 방지, 또는 인증을 위한 DNA 워터마킹에 대하여 논의하며, 변이에 강인하고 아미노산 보존성을 가지는 부호영역 DNA 시퀀스 기반 DNA 워터마킹 기법을 제안한다. 제안한 DNA 워터마킹은 부호 영역의 코돈 서열에서 정규 특이점에 해당되는 코돈들을 삽입 대상으로 선택되며, 워터마크된 코돈이 원본 코돈과 동일한 아미노산으로 번역되도록 워터마크가 삽입된다. DNA 염기 서열은 4개의 문자 {A,G,C,T}로 (RNA은 {A,C,G,U}) 구성된 문자열이다. 제안한 방법에서는 워터마킹 신호처리에 적합한 코돈 부호 테이블을 설계하였으며, 이 테이블에 따라 코돈 서열들을 정수열로 변환한 다음 원형 각도 형태의 실수열로 재변환한다. 여기서 코돈은 3개의 염기들로 구성되며, 64개의 코돈들은 20개의 아미노산으로 번역된다. 선택된 코돈들은 아미노산 보존성을 가지는 원형 각도 실수 범위 내에서 인접 코돈과의 원형 거리차 기준으로 워터마크에 따라 변경된다. HEXA와 ANG 시퀀스를 이용한 $in$ $silico$ 실험을 통하여 제안한 방법이 기존 방법에 비하여 아미노산 보존성을 가지면서 침묵 변이와 미스센스 변이에 보다 강인함을 확인하였다.

연속적 차분 확장 기반 가역 DNA 워터마킹 (Consecutive Difference Expansion Based Reversible DNA Watermarking)

  • 이석환;권기룡
    • 전자공학회논문지
    • /
    • 제52권7호
    • /
    • pp.51-62
    • /
    • 2015
  • 대용량의 DNA 정보 저장, DNA 서열 저작권 보호를 위한 DNA 워터마킹, 및 비밀 통신을 위한 DNA 스테가노그라픽에 대한 관심이 증대되면서, 원본 DNA 서열의 기능 유지와 복원이 가능한 가역성 DNA 워터마킹이 필요하다. 본 논문에서는 비부호영역 DNA 서열을 이용한 DE(Difference expansion) 기반 가역 DNA 워터마킹 기법을 제안한다. 가역 DNA 워터마킹에서는 생물학적 기능 변경이 없고, 문자 형태의 서열 내에 대용량의 데이터를 은닉하여야 하며, 원본 DNA 서열이 복원되어야 한다. 제안한 방법에서는 문자 서열을 십진수 형태의 수치계수로 변환한 다음, 인접 수치 계수 쌍의 DE 기반 다중비트 은닉 방법(DE-MBE, DE based multiple bits embedding)과 이전 은닉 수치계수를 예측으로 한 연속 DE 기반 다중비트 은닉 방법들(C-DE-MBE, consecutive DE based multiple bits embedding)에 의하여 워터마크가 은닉된다. 은닉 과정에서는 워터마크된 서열에 의하여 부호영역을 나타내는 허위 시작코돈 발생을 방지하기 위하여 비교 탐색을 수행한다. 실험 결과로부터 제안한 방법이 기존 방법에 비하여 높은 은닉 용량을 가지며, 허위 시작코돈이 발생되지 않으며, 기준 서열없이 원본 DNA 서열이 복원됨을 확인하였다.

랜덤 코돈 원형 부호 기반의 DNA 워터마킹 (DNA Watermarking Method based on Random Codon Circular Code)

  • 이석환;권성근;권기룡
    • 한국멀티미디어학회논문지
    • /
    • 제16권3호
    • /
    • pp.318-329
    • /
    • 2013
  • 본 논문에서는 DNA 시퀀스의 불법 복제 및 변이 방지를 위한 DNA 워터마킹 기법을 제안한다. 제안한 DNA 워터마킹은 랜덤 맵핑 테이블에 의하여 코돈들을 랜덤 원형 각도로 수치화한 다음, 웨이블릿 국부계수 최대치의 Lipscihtz regularity 상수에 의하여 삽입 대상 코돈들을 탐색한다. 워터마크 삽입과정에서 DNA의 아미노산 코드가 변경되지 않도록 하기위하여 삼중 코돈들의 랜덤 코돈 원형 각도에 워크마크를 삽입한다. 삽입 대상 코돈들의 길이와 위치는 랜덤 맵핑 테이블에 의존하므로, 이 테이블을 알지 못할 경우, 워터마크 추출이 어렵다. 그리고 제안한 방법은 다양한 길이의 DNA 서열에 64개 코돈(종료, 개시 코돈포함)들의 랜덤 맵핑 테이블을 적용함으로써 동일한 길이의 워터마크 키를 적용한다. 본 실험에서는 랜덤 맵핑 테이블과 삽입 위치의 높은 엔트로피를 통하여 워터마크의 보안성을 확인하였다. 또한 기존의 DNA-Crypt 워터마킹과의 유사한 용량 하에서 제안한 방법이 낮은 염기 변화율을 가지며, 포인트 변이, 삽입 및 삭제 변이에 대하여 낮은 에러률를 가지며, ROC 분석을 통하여 우수한 검출 능력을 가짐을 확인하였다.

순환형 히스토그램 쉬프팅 기반 가역성 DNA 정보은닉 기법 (Reversible DNA Information Hiding based on Circular Histogram Shifting)

  • 이석환;권성근;권기룡
    • 전자공학회논문지
    • /
    • 제53권12호
    • /
    • pp.67-75
    • /
    • 2016
  • DNA 컴퓨팅 기술로 DNA 정보를 매개물로 하는 DNA 저장, DNA 스테가노그라픽, 및 DNA 워터마킹에 대한 관심이 많아지고 있다. 생물학적 변이없이 외부 워터마크를 DNA 정보 내에 은닉에서는 원본 DNA 서열의 복원이 가능하고, 은닉과 복원이 반복적으로 이루어지며, 외부 워터마크에 의한 의도적인 변이 분석이 가능한 가역성 정보은닉 기술이 필요하다. 본 논문에서는 DNA 부호계수의 순환형 히스토그램 다중 쉬프팅 (Circular Histogram Shifting, CHS) 기반으로 생물학적 변이없이 허위개시코돈 방지, 원본 서열 길이 유지, 높은 워터마크 용량성, 블라인드 검출이 가능한 가역성 DNA 정보은닉 방법을 제안한다. 제안한 방법은 비부호 영역 DNA 염기서열을 부호계수로 변환한 다음, 높은 용량성을 위하여 순환형 히스토그램 다중 쉬프팅에 의하여 부호계수에 다중비트를 은닉한다. 마지막으로 다중비트 은닉 과정에서 은닉된 인접 염기서열 간의 비교탐색을 통하여 허위개시코돈 생성을 방지한다. 실험 결과로부터 제안한 방법이 기존 방법보다 0.11~0.50 bpn(bit per nucleotide base) 높은 워터마크 용량성을 가지고, 허위개시코돈이 발생되지 않음을 확인하였다.

바이오 정보보호 위한 히스토그램 쉬프팅 기반 가역성 DNA 워터마킹 기법 (Reversible DNA Watermarking Technique Using Histogram Shifting for Bio-Security)

  • 이석환;권성근;이응주;권기룡
    • 한국멀티미디어학회논문지
    • /
    • 제20권2호
    • /
    • pp.244-253
    • /
    • 2017
  • Reversible DNA watermarking is capable of continuous DNA storage and forgery prevention, and has the advantage of being able to analyze biological mutation processes by external watermarking by iterative process of concealment and restoration. In this paper, we propose a reversible DNA watermarking method based on histogram multiple shifting of noncoding DNA sequence that can prevent false start codon, maintain original sequence length, maintain high watermark capacity without biologic mutation. The proposed method transforms the non-coding region DNA sequence to the n-th code coefficients and embeds the multiple bits of the n-th code coefficients by the non-recursive histogram multiple shifting method. The multi-bit embedding process prevents the false start codon generation through comparison search between adjacent concealed nucleotide sequences. From the experimental results, it was confirmed that the proposed method has higher watermark capacity of 0.004-0.382 bpn than the conventional method and has higher watermark capacity than the additional data. Also, it was confirmed that false start codon was not generated unlike the conventional method.